Output 08ecacffd60603b4b0daebec81f20d68838ffbc09009f0ca005fc8558b208705:0

value
22918092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2702c8f4ee86b38e10948d9eb03d344b3db31269 OP_EQUAL
address
35FHcXfLa3sA5adj1H654vujoQRMJHo7KW
transaction
08ecacffd60603b4b0daebec81f20d68838ffbc09009f0ca005fc8558b208705
confirmations
281700
spent
true